The board of directors of Shunfeng Photovoltaic International Limited announced Mr. Jiang Bin has resigned as an independent non-executive director of the company, a member and the chairman of each of the audit committee of the company and the remuneration committee of the company and a member of the nomination committee of the company due to his personal commitments with effect from July 12, 2013, and Tang Guoqiang has resigned as a non-executive director of the company, the chairman of the Board, a member of the Remuneration Committee and a member and the chairman of the Nomination Committee due to his personal commitments with effect from July 12, 2013. The Board announced that Mr. Siu has been appointed as an independent non-executive Director of the company, a member and the chairman of each of the Audit Committee and the Remuneration Committee and a member of the Nomination Committee with effect from July 12, 2013. The appointment of Mr. Siu is to fill the vacancy arising from the resignation of Mr. Jiang.

Mr. Siu has over 31 years of experience in financial audit. Mr. Siu joined KPMG in September 1979. He was a partner of KPMG from July 1993 until his retirement in March 2010.

Mr. Siu is currently an independent non-executive director of CITIC Pacific Limited, Hop Hing Group Holdings Limited and China Communications Services Corporation Limited. The Board announced that Mr. Zhang has been appointed as an executive director of the company, the chairman of the Board, a member of the Remuneration Committee and a member and the chairman of the Nomination Committee with effect from July 12, 2013. The appointment of Mr. Zhang is to fill the vacancy arising from the resignation of Mr. Tang.

Mr. Zhang was a section chief of The People's Bank of China from January 1981 to May 1984. He was the general manager of financial planning department of Industrial and Commercial Bank of China Limited, Shanghai Municipal Branch from May 1984 to January 2003. He was a director and an alternate chief executive and a deputy general manager of ICBC (Asia) from March 2005 to July 2010.

Mr. Zhang, an executive director of the company, has been appointed as the chairman of the Board in place of Mr. Tang with effect from July 12, 2013.
